On February 2, an emergency occurred in Yerevan. 17 hours.At about 05:00, the Shengavit Department of the Main Police Department of the Community of the Ministry of Internal Affairs of the Republic of Armenia received operational information that a group of emergency doctors on duty from one of the Nerkin Shengavit houses delivered 3 citizens to the Surb Astvatsamayr medical center with injuries sustained as a result of breaking and damaging the glass of the bathroom shower cabin.

According to photojournalist Gagik Shamshyan, an operational group of the Shengavit police department headed by a senior community policeman went to the hospital.

It was established on the spot that 2-year-old G. G. with a diagnosis of a cut wound with glass in the left shoulder joint, 3-year-old A. G. with a diagnosis of a cut wound in the right foot, and 32-year-old Kristin B. with a diagnosis of a cut wound with glass in the right foot and right arm were taken to medical care.

According to Shamshyan, the Shengavit community Police found out that the wounded received injuries on the same day at 3:00 p.m. At about 30 p.m. as a result of the glass in the shower door shattering and falling on the latter while bathing in the bathroom in their house.

Upon the incident, documents were drawn up in the Shengavit police department, which were transferred to the investigation department of the Shengavit administrative District of the Yerevan Investigative Department of the Investigative Committee of the Republic of Armenia.
